Chapter 21

Chapter 21

Alexander walked over to the sofa across from Gaia and sat down, his expression unchanged. "I had Lila go practice driving."

"She went out by herself?"

"Yes."

Gaia got angry when she heard this. "You little brat, whose car would they let your wife practice on for free? What if she scratches or dents someone's car? That's all trouble. I think you're deliberately making things difficult for her."

"You're overthinking it."

"Call her right now and tell Lila to come back."

Alexander silently took out his phone and redialed the number he hadn't gotten through to earlier.

First try. She hung up.

A nameless anger ignited in Alexander's heart.

Second try. Hung up again!

The fire in Alexander's chest blazed even stronger.

Alexander was furious and threw his phone onto the coffee table in front of the office sofa. "She's not answering."

Gaia snorted coldly and took out her own phone to call Lila.

Just one ring, and she answered.

Hearing the call go through, Alexander's eyes flashed with disbelief.

This Lila was actually targeting him?

On Gaia's end, when talking to Lila on the phone, she immediately dropped the serious expression she'd had when talking to him and broke into a cheerful smile. "Lila, where are you?"

Lila answered obediently, "I'm practicing driving. What's up, Grandma?"

"Who did you find to teach you?"

"A classmate of mine."

Gaia glanced at Alexander. "A classmate? Male or female?"

Worried that Gaia might misunderstand, Lila explained after answering, "Male classmate, but really just a classmate. He drives pretty well and is very patient."

"Okay, I got it. Here's the thing. I'm at the Sinclair Group right now, in Alex's office. Come back now and have lunch with me, okay?"

"Okay Grandma, I'll come right away."

"Bring your classmate along too, as a thank you."

"That might not be appropriate. Mr. Sinclair probably doesn't like eating with strangers."

Gaia huffed lightly, "In front of me, does he get a say?"

"Alright then, I'll ask my classmate if he wants to come. See you soon, Grandma."

"Okay."

After hanging up, Gaia looked at Alexander. "Lila found a classmate to teach her driving. The girl has pretty good connections. Let's have lunch with her classmate later as a thank you."

"You go if you want. I'm busy."

"Too busy to even eat lunch?"

Alexander flipped through documents while saying flatly, "Not hungry."

"Fine, then when Lila gets here, you can take me downstairs. We'll go eat and you can come back to work."

"Got it."

Gaia's eyes flickered. When Alexander sees Lila bringing a man to lunch later, won't he get anxious?

Still not hungry?

In the Mercedes, Lila sat in the passenger seat, using her phone to add a contact name for Alexander.

Ethan observed her expression. "Sorry about that, Lila. I thought the call without a contact name was spam, and you'd gone to the restroom, so I just hung up."

Lila said casually, "It's fine, I'm adding his name now."

Ethan asked tentatively, "Who was it?"

"My boss," Lila said.

After saying that, she thought for a moment and looked up at Ethan. "The person treating us to lunch is my boss's grandmother, Gaia. She's really nice - she's the one who got me the driver job."

Ethan smiled warmly. "Okay, got it."

Lila still wasn't at ease and added, "But my boss has a bad temper and says really hurtful things. Try not to engage with him during lunch."
